Transaction 2cd58c84d82ac698ab41fe98dd7d70c087c0da5fbed36af3b9ae9a6781320606

1 Input
2 Outputs
  • 2cd58c84d82ac698ab41fe98dd7d70c087c0da5fbed36af3b9ae9a6781320606:0
  • value  308791440
    address  3JudRymCaXZZ78kUbgxVjUXNDqj9HGtHkh
  • 2cd58c84d82ac698ab41fe98dd7d70c087c0da5fbed36af3b9ae9a6781320606:1
  • value  1399120
    address  1BsSbdc5UTVCnsT2zBaDCLh4RB99Bpy6DZ